While managing a number of technology-related websites, Matthias Sandner and two colleagues decided to create a new site to address one of their shared passions: soccer. They brought this vision to life in 2011 with the launch of German site Sportonline.de, which they now run with a small team of employees. Matthias had been an AdSense publisher since 2007, so implementing AdSense on Sportonline.de was one of the first things he did on the site.



AdSense currently generates between 50 and 60 percent of Sportonline.de’s total advertising revenue, and has helped financially support the new site. Matthias has found that the 728 x 90 Leaderboard with both text and image ads enabled performs the best on his site. Since Sportonline.de is still new and growing, the team mainly invests the AdSense earnings into new content and employees. “Not only does AdSense offer a convincing performance,” says Matthias, “but it’s also clear and easy to use.” As a result, the team can focus on developing the website rather than devoting time to selling ads.

Matthias has been happy about the performance of AdSense, and is currently working to continue growing the user base and revenue from the site. He makes uses of other Google products like Analytics, which provides insights to help the team continue improving the site. In addition, Sportonline.de has already developed a large following on Google+, where the team shares content and interacts with over 35,000 fans.

Madrid-based elandroidelibre.com (“the free Android”) is a Spanish-language blog that features news, reviews, games and other apps for Android smartphone users. Launched in 2009, it now employs six people and receives 6.5 million visits each month.

Administrator and editor Paolo Álvarez got started with AdSense right from the start, which has accounted for around 40 percent of the site’s income. “Much of elandroidelibre’s growth is due to AdSense,” Paolo says. “We regard it as an essential tool that’s helping us to set up more blogs, take on more staff, and earn more revenue.” So far, he’s been highly satisfied with the ads appearing on his site, and notes that the 300 x 250 Medium Rectangle and the 728 x 90 Leaderboard formats work particularly well.

Paolo also uses other Google products to manage the site. He relies on Analytics to gain a better understanding of the site’s visitors, and also DoubleClick for Publishers, Google’s free ad serving solution, to manage his online advertising more effectively and segment traffic from different countries.

Meet Keith Cooper, a commercial photographer based in Leicester, England. He runs Northlight Images, a site that was originally intended to promote his business, but which has grown to include hundreds of photography-related articles and reviews. The site has now become one of the world’s top 40 photography sites, receiving over five million unique visitors a year.



Keith signed up for AdSense in 2005 after exploring a number of options. The income from the program has enabled him to focus on the areas of photography he’s interested in. “AdSense is solid and dependable,” he says, “and it earns me 80 to 90 percent of my advertising revenue.”

To maximize the site’s effectiveness, Keith also uses a variety of other Google products. “Google+ is the one that really does it,” he says. “It brings in people who are interested in the topic and looking for specific information, so they spend more time on the site and ultimately increase my revenue.”

Introducing the AdSense 10 Challenge

In celebration of AdSense’s upcoming 10th anniversary, we’re hosting a free 10-week masterclass to help you become an AdSense expert and grow your revenue. This upcoming Learn with Google for Publishers series, the AdSense 10 Challenge, starts on June 25th and we’d love for you to join us!

What is the AdSense 10 Challenge? 
Over the course of 10 weeks, we’ll equip you with the tools and insights you need to make the most out of your online business with AdSense. We’ll cover a range of topics and show you ways to increase your revenue, uncover new information in your reports, and set up experiments to determine the best layouts for your site. You’ll meet members of the AdSense community like optimization specialists and experienced AdSense publishers. In addition, we’ll host office hours each week on Google+ to answer your questions on the topic of the week.

At the end of each week, let us know how you’re doing by filling out a short check-in survey. Check-in all 10 weeks and you could be featured on our Google+ page as a Challenge Finisher and receive a limited edition AdSense 10 t-shirt.

When is the Challenge and what topics will it cover? 
The AdSense 10 Challenge will take place online from June 25th - August 30th. We’ll cover a wide range of topics designed to encourage AdSense success. For more information, check out the schedule below and add it to your Google Calendar.
  • Week 1, 6/25 - 7/1 - Welcome to the AdSense 10 Challenge
  • Week 2, 7/2 - 7/8 - Understanding Your Performance Reports
  • Week 3, 7/9 - 7/15 - Optimization Opportunities 
  • Week 4, 7/16 - 7/22 - Make Better Decisions with Google Analytics - part 1
  • Week 5, 7/23 - 7/29 - Make Better Decisions with Google Analytics - part 2
  • Week 6, 7/30 - 8/5 - User Experience: Understanding Your Users
  • Week 7, 8/6 - 8/12 - User Experience: Engaging Your Users
  • Week 8, 8/13 - 8/19 - User Experience: Testing What Works Best
  • Week 9, 8/20 - 8/26 - Mobile: The Time is Now
  • Week 10, 8/27 - 8/30 - Grow and Engage with Google+
